The following airlines are prominent on the Denver to Phoenix route:
| Airline | Average Daily Flights | Price Range (One Way) |
|---|---|---|
| Southwest Airlines | 10 | $79 – $150 |
| United Airlines | 8 | $89 – $160 |
| American Airlines | 6 | $85 – $155 |
| Frontier Airlines | 5 | $49 – $120 |
Southwest Airlines often provides the most frequent flights, making it a popular choice for business and leisure travelers. United Airlines and American Airlines also offer competitive schedules, especially for those seeking flexibility.

The average flight duration from Denver to Phoenix is approximately 1 hour and 45 minutes. Most flights operate throughout the day, allowing travelers to select times that best fit their itineraries.
-
Morning flights typically start around 6 AM.
-
Afternoon options are available until about 4 PM.
-
Evening flights usually conclude by 9 PM.
This variety ensures that travelers can find a suitable departure time regardless of their plans.
